no bus
every couple days my car doesn't start and has a message no bus what can be wrong it just started this about a week ago going to work

Bus
Greetings
The PCI BUS is how the computer modules talk to each other. The BUS needs at least 9 volts to function. Check the battery terminals for corrosion and have the battery tested. Batteries generally last from 4 to 5 years. Also (you'll like this part) the battery is located in the Drivers side front fender well in front of the wheel. Have fun. RG |
